On Aug, 20, 2026

4,501 people reported to have side effects when taking Dexmedetomidine.
Among them, 39 people (0.87%) have Sinus arrest.

Among these 39 people:

How long have people been on Dexmedetomidine when they have Sinus arrest? *

  • < 1 month: 100 %
  • 1 - 6 months: 0.0 %
  • 6 - 12 months: 0.0 %
  • 1 - 2 years: 0.0 %
  • 2 - 5 years: 0.0 %
  • 5 - 10 years: 0.0 %
  • 10+ years: 0.0 %

What is the gender of people who have Sinus arrest when taking Dexmedetomidine? *

  • female: 67.65 %
  • male: 32.35 %

What is the age of people who have Sinus arrest when taking Dexmedetomidine? *

  • 0-1: 70.59 %
  • 2-9: 0.0 %
  • 10-19: 0.0 %
  • 20-29: 0.0 %
  • 30-39: 5.88 %
  • 40-49: 2.94 %
  • 50-59: 5.88 %
  • 60+: 14.71 %
